Tips for Newcomers in Poplar-Cotton Center
If you're attending an NA meeting in Poplar-Cotton Center, California for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- Keep an open mind—what works in NA might be different from what you expect.
- Try at least six different meetings before deciding if NA is right for you.
- Consider getting a sponsor early—they can guide you through the program.
- You don't need to share. Listening is perfectly fine at your first meeting.
- Meetings are free—never feel obligated to contribute money, especially as a newcomer.
- Remember that everyone in the room was once a newcomer too.

How many NA meetings should a newcomer in Poplar-Cotton Center, California attend?
There is no required attendance, but many recovering addicts suggest 90 meetings in 90 days when starting out. Attending meetings in Poplar-Cotton Center, California regularly helps build connections and reinforces your commitment to staying clean.
What happens if I relapse and come back to a Poplar-Cotton Center, California meeting?
Come back to meetings. Many recovering addicts have experienced relapse, and the fellowship in Poplar-Cotton Center, California welcomes anyone who returns with a desire to stay clean. You will not be judged or shamed for coming back.
Can I attend NA online from Poplar-Cotton Center, California?
Yes. Virtual NA meetings are widely available by phone and video and offer the same fellowship as in-person meetings in Poplar-Cotton Center, California. They are especially helpful for anyone facing transportation, health, or scheduling challenges.
Do I need to be clean before attending NA in Poplar-Cotton Center, California?
No. You can walk into a meeting in Poplar-Cotton Center, California exactly as you are. The only requirement is a desire to stop using, and plenty of members across the Tulare area attended their first meeting while still using.
What do the colored keytags at Poplar-Cotton Center, California meetings represent?
Keytags are colored tags that mark recovery milestones. At meetings in Poplar-Cotton Center, California, a white keytag represents the desire to stay clean, with other colors marking 30, 60, and 90 days, six and nine months, one year, and beyond.
